Two Reasons You May Be Awarded Less Money In Your Motorcycle Accident Case

When you're in an accident caused by another driver, you're entitled to compensation for your damages and losses. However, there are a few things which, if present in your case, can reduce the amount of money you receive and even prevent you from getting paid at all. Here are two you should be aware of and what you can do about them. You Weren't Wearing a Helmet If you weren't wearing a helmet when your accident occurred, the judge in your case may hold you partially responsible for your injuries.

Danger On The Water

When it comes to the dangers of using alcohol and operating vehicles, the problems are not limited to the roads and highway. Operating boats while under the influence places occupants of the boat and everyone around them in danger, and this offense is considered just as serious as those that occur on the road.
